Output 2c656291fb0fff75aae433e54341bbde8b17ac7dd185cfee96bdae0530203cba:0

value
4592520
script pubkey
OP_0 OP_PUSHBYTES_20 32fbc5820b965c35ae9e297fe5e419f863e9958c
address
bc1qxtautqstjewrtt5799l7teqelp37n9vv7uhzzl
transaction
2c656291fb0fff75aae433e54341bbde8b17ac7dd185cfee96bdae0530203cba
spent
true